I'm just bumping this as other boards have mentioned this promotion and I thought it might be useful to keep this thread on the first page.
Maybe if anyone has tips for making the best use of this we could post them here..
One tip, list some items at 1 minute past midnight today for a mix of 7 and 10 days as those items might get picked up by late night browsers and maybe get ahead of the game and ahead of listings that aren't posted until later when the system will get completely clogged up.
Be prepared for complete meltdown especially on day 10 in the evenings of both day 10s...most people use 10 day listings on these days and mid evening times and very often the system just can't cope.I’m a Forum Ambassador and I support the Forum Team on the eBay, Auctions, Car Boot & Jumble Sales, Boost Your Income, Praise, Vents & Warnings, Overseas Holidays & Travel Planning , UK Holidays, Days Out & Entertainments boards. Just bumping again.
Also another tip..if you have lots reay to upload on Turbolister then make sure you do a back up. The last few cheap days we have had threads with people reporting problems with Turbo lister, possibly the amount of people trying to connect to Ebay or something, I;m not sure. Anyway, in case of any data loss..just go and do a back up now.
Log into your Turbo lister and click 'file' on top left hand. Then from there choose 'back up' and bob's your uncle.I’m a Forum Ambassador and I support the Forum Team on the eBay, Auctions, Car Boot & Jumble Sales, Boost Your Income, Praise, Vents & Warnings, Overseas Holidays & Travel Planning , UK Holidays, Days Out & Entertainments boards.
